[1][2][3][4] WebCornwall Cornwall is a county in the south west of the United Kingdom. Lying west of Devon from which it is separated by the River Tamar, Cornwall is one of the more isolated and distinctive parts of the United Kingdom but is also one of its most popular with holidaymakers. cornwall.gov.uk Wikivoyage Wikipedia Photo: ramsd, CC BY 2.0. WebThe landscape of Cornwall has a rich history and culture, with strong links to the Cornish language, Kernewek. Kernewek is a Brythonic language, alongside Breton and Welsh, together they form a branch of the Celtic Indo-European language family.
